BAREILLY: Tanmay Saxena, a Class 8 student whose alertness saved his parents from losing money to cyber fraudsters who tried to digitally arrest them by posing as NIA officers, was felicitated by police in UP on Friday. Senior officers in Bareilly said they are planning to appoint the 13-year-old boy as brand ambassador for their cyber fraud awareness campaign.ADG Ramit Sharma told TOI, “We will also host programs in schools to make other students aware about cyberfraud. The boy told us that he also keenly follows police campaigns against cyberfraud in newspapers.”SSP Anurag Arya added, “Whenever he speaks about any digital campaign, we will amplify it on social media.”The fraudsters had even sent Tanmay’s parents a fake arrest warrant and sought details of their bank accounts, valuables and properties. Having read about such scams in The Times of India a few days ago, Tanmay grew suspicious and persuaded his father to disconnect the video call by switching to flight mode, after which police were informed.Arya said an FIR in the matter has been registered, and all bank accounts of Tanmay’s father, Sanjay Saxena, who runs a bakery, have been frozen so that his money stays safe. “We will arrest the accused soon,” he added.
